Description

This charming semi-detached cottage offers beautifully presented accommodation all on one level, ideal for a variety of buyers. A welcoming vestibule leads into the entrance hall, setting the tone for the home. To the front, the cosy lounge is bathed in natural light thanks to a twin window formation, with a living flame gas fire providing a lovely focal point and creating a warm, inviting space to relax. A breakfast bar provides a natural flow through to the stylish, modern kitchen, which has been thoughtfully designed with an excellent range of base units, integrated washing machine, dishwasher and ample worktop space. The décor is finished in neutral tones with tasteful tiling, the sink is perfectly positioned beneath twin windows overlooking the south-facing garden bringing in fantastic light and a lovely outlook. There are two generous double bedrooms. Bedroom one is positioned to the front and benefits from a good range of wardrobes included within the sale. The second bedroom is situated to the rear, with both rooms offering a calm and restful feel. The accommodation is completed by a shower room/wet room with natural light from a window, part tiling, incorporating a shower, wash hand basin and WC. Externally, the property truly excels. To the front, there is a spacious chipped garden with dropped kerb providing ample space for off-street parking. The gardens extend to the side and rear, offering a fantastic mix of chipped areas, patio and lawn-ideal for outdoor living. A standout feature is the superb gazebo, perfect for enjoying the garden in all weathers. There are also two large garden sheds included within the sale, along with mature shrub borders adding colour and privacy. The rear garden enjoys a desirable south-facing aspect. The property would be ideally suited to downsizers, first-time buyers or those looking for potential to extend into the attic space (subject to the usual consents). Further benefits include gas central heating and double glazing. Set within the heart of Ormiston, 24 Meadowbank Road enjoys a truly enviable position combining peaceful village living with a strong sense of community. Ormiston is renowned for its welcoming atmosphere and offers a highly regarded primary school, making it a popular choice for families. Ormiston has a village charm with everyday essential shopping needs met by the local Co-op, Post Office, a local mini market and some lovely coffee shops including Hoods Honey and Rosearista. Further shopping options are a short drive away at Tranent, Haddington, The Fort Retail Park and an easy commute to Edinburgh. Surrounded by beautiful open countryside, the area is perfect for those who enjoy the outdoors. There are a variety of scenic walks right on the doorstep, with well-maintained paths ideal for buggies and relaxed strolls alike. Locals are particularly fond of a charming route leading to a hidden gem - the Great Yew of Ormison, believed to be over 1,000 year old, quietly tucked away and treasured by those in the know. For a more indulgent pace, residents can enjoy a leisurely Sunday saunter to The Winton, a much-loved local restaurant, for a superb lunch before a gentle walk home. Despite its tranquil setting, Ormiston offers excellent connectivity, with an easy commute into Edinburgh via the A68, making it ideal for those seeking the best of both worlds - countryside calm with city convenience.
